@groovy.transform.CompileStatic @groovy.util.logging.Slf4j class NpmSelfResolvingDependency extends NpmDependency
An NPM dependency that can resolve itself.
Fields inherited from class | Fields |
---|---|
class NpmDependency |
VALID_KEYS |
Type | Name and description |
---|---|
org.gradle.api.tasks.TaskDependency |
buildDependencies |
Constructor and description |
---|
NpmSelfResolvingDependency
(org.gradle.api.Project project, java.util.Map<java.lang.String, ?> properties) Allows additional parameters to be set |
NpmSelfResolvingDependency
(org.gradle.api.Project project, NodeJSExtension nodeJSExtension, NpmExtension npmExtension, java.util.Map<java.lang.String, java.lang.Object> properties) @param project |
NpmSelfResolvingDependency
(org.ysb33r.grolifant.api.core.ProjectOperations projectOperations, NodeJSExtension nodeJSExtension, NpmExtension npmExtension, java.util.Map<java.lang.String, java.lang.Object> properties) @param projectOperations |
Type Params | Return Type | Name and description |
---|---|---|
|
void |
because(java.lang.String s) |
|
boolean |
contentEquals(org.gradle.api.artifacts.Dependency dependency) |
|
org.gradle.api.artifacts.Dependency |
copy() |
|
org.gradle.api.file.FileCollection |
getFiles() |
|
java.lang.String |
getGroup() |
|
java.lang.String |
getName() |
|
java.lang.String |
getReason() |
|
org.gradle.api.artifacts.component.ComponentIdentifier |
getTargetComponentId() |
|
java.lang.String |
getVersion() |
|
void |
registerWatchPoints(org.gradle.api.internal.file.FileSystemSubset$Builder builder) @deprecated |
|
java.util.Set<java.io.File> |
resolve() |
|
java.util.Set<java.io.File> |
resolve(boolean b) |
Methods inherited from class | Name |
---|---|
class NpmDependency |
getInstallGroup, getPackageName, getScope, getTagName, onlyNpmDependencyKeys, toString |
Allows additional parameters to be set
properties
- Various NpmDependency peroperties, but also recognises install-args
,
which is a list of additional arguments that can be passed to NPM during package installation.
properties
- Various NpmDependency peroperties, but also recognises install-args
,
which is a list of additional arguments that can be passed to NPM during package installation.@deprecated
Groovy Documentation